#978946 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#978946 is composed of 59.2% red, 53.7%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 9.3%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 49.6 degrees, a saturation of 36.7% and a lightness of 43.3%. #978946 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#2f1300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#978946

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fafaf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#978946

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757368 is the less saturated color, while #dbb502 is the most saturated one.
